Following significant foreign aid cuts earlier this year, Mercy Corps teams experienced an immediate impact, with over half of their U.S. grant-funded programs coming to an end. Foreign aid has been a vital lifeline for millions worldwide.
We have to completely reimagine and try to do the same if not more, with less resources into the system.
Tjada D'Oyen McKenna also noted that some funding will still be available for ongoing efforts.
